2009 Fodera Emperor II 5 Elite – Spalted Mango – NYC Era
I’m listing a 2009 Fodera Emperor II 5 Elite that I’ve kept in exceptional condition. This is a NYC-era build with a beautiful spalted mango top and matching headstock, paired with the classic Duncan dual coils and Pope preamp.
This bass has that unmistakable Fodera thing—clear, articulate, and a rock-solid low B, with a very musical and flexible preamp.
Specs in short:
- Alder body / alder tone block
- 3-piece maple neck, rosewood board
- 34” scale
- 10 lbs 5 oz
- Extended B headstock
- Matching wood pickup covers
Condition is excellent. There is one very small cosmetic ding on the headstock—purely aesthetic and hard to notice unless you’re looking for it. Otherwise, it’s extremely clean.
Includes original Fodera case, tools, and paperwork.
